Hi folks,

I wonder if anyone can assist: Having picked up my brand new Cali Ocean 6.1 today from Europeans in Crawley (which was a good experience) I am having an issue with the convenience lights in the driver/passenger area

Basically, upon unlocking and entering, all the rear lights come on - kitchen etc. and 'California' floor light by sliding door, but neither of the lights over the driver and passenger seats do anything.

With ignition on, I cannot get either reading light to work in the front but the foot lights and glove light all work. I can't work out why but am starting to think there may be a fault or fuse blown. Anyone have any thoughts?

I don't really fancy an hour and a half round trip back to Crawley on Monday to get this looked at unless I have no choice i.e. - I am not missing something or I cannot easily replace the fuse.
